Congratulations to The Clone Wars on 3 Daytime Emmy nominations

- Advertisement -
- Advertisement -

Bucket nods to the team behind the final glorious season of The Clone Wars for their three Daytime Emmy Award nominations for OUTSTANDING WRITING TEAM FOR A DAYTIME ANIMATED PROGRAM, OUTSTANDING MUSIC DIRECTION AND COMPOSITION FOR A PRESCHOOL, CHILDREN’S OR ANIMATED PROGRAM, and OUTSTANDING SOUND MIXING AND SOUND EDITING FOR A DAYTIME ANIMATED PROGRAM.

NEW YORK/LOS ANGELES (JUNE 28, 2021) – The National Academy of Television Arts & Sciences (NATAS) today announced the nominees for the 48th Annual Daytime Emmy® Awards Children’s & Animation and Lifestyle categories which will be celebrated in two live-streamed events on July 17 and July 18th, 2021.

The Daytime Emmy Awards Children’s Programming and Animation ceremony will be presented in a stand-alone show streaming on our Emmy® OTT platform on Saturday, July 17, 2021 at 8p.m ET.

Nominations also came the way of Lupita N’Yongo as the storyteller in Bookmarks: Celebrating Black Voices and Mark Hamill for the role of Vuli in Elena of Avalor. Congratulations to all.
